definitely try a fast software-decode-only codec like CoreAVC or FFDSHOW's h/x.264 decoder.

incidentally, i used to preach the magic of CoreAVC exclusively, but for whatever reason tried a recent build of FFDSHOW's h.264 and it runs just as well as CoreAVC! Super cool. One less codec to install.

Also, I always thought that Nvidia's PureVideo h.264 acceleration had nothing to do with installing the Purevideo software package. My understanding is that it's hardware/driver support, and then use a supported h.264 codec like powerdvd or windvd or whatever. Purevideo is still an mpeg2 codec only, right?

    "Purevideo h.264" = Purevideo HD.

    Purevideo HD is currently only implemented as a codec by 3rd parties, such as Cyberlink(in PowerDVD 7.3 Ultra using Vista).

    Hardware acceleration of mkv h264 doesn't work properly with total bitstream offload cards (8500/8600, and ATI 2400/2600). It's some sort of timing error, and results in the frame rate dropping to 19/20fps. It only happens with mkv h264 and these cards - the same video muxxed into another container works fine.

    Incidentally, when you have hardware acceleration working with these types of cards, cpu will be 2% or lower.
